Raptors Fire Sam MitchellToday

Sam Mitchell RaptorsWow. Ya gotta figure that Bryan Colangelo just wasn't a fan of Sam Mitchell. After Mitchell won coach of the year honours two years ago, the Raptors GM had little choice but to sign Mitchell to a new deal; but now that the Raptors have slipped one game below the break-even mark, Colangelo apparently figured he had his excuse to cut him loose.

The Burrito Boyz Split UpToday

Burrito Boyz TorontoThe Canadian government isn't the only organization doing a major unexpected reshuffle right now: the Burrito Boyz (formerly of three locations, two of which are downtown) also recently broke up.

This, as a friend of mine put it, is why rock bands spend millions of dollars a year on group therapy: you don't mess with success. Having topped blogTO's list of the best burritos in Toronto (and to die-hards like myself, the fondness remains as unquenchable as the craving for their food), the Boyz now face the unenviable task of competing with themselves.
